HOSPITALITY, TOURISM AND RECREATION TRAVEL OR STUDY ABROAD Immerse yourself in history, food and culture, in a shared and safe environment. Optional international trips include a European tour or Guatemalan changemaking experience. Golf degree students travel to Scotland as part of their curriculum.
